Argentina: between wild nature and intense culture

L’Argentina, with its wilderness and vibrant cities, is a country that will appeal to nature lovers and culture enthusiasts alike. The capital Buenos Aires, nicknamed the “Paris of South America”, is a veritable artistic and cultural hotbed, while the Iguazu Falls and Patagonia offer breathtaking landscapes.

In Argentina, you can taste good wine in the Mendoza region, admire thousand-year-old glaciers in Los Glaciares National Park, or immerse yourself in tango culture in Buenos Aires.

Chile: a country of a thousand faces

Chile, a narrow and elongated country, offers an incomparable diversity of landscapes. From the Atacama Desert, the driest in the world, to the lush forests of Patagonia, via the snow-capped peaks of the Andes, the Chile is a true paradise for nature lovers.

But that’s not all. Chile is also a culturally rich country, with its capital Santiago and its many colonial towns. Here, tradition and modernity come together to offer you an unforgettable experience.

Discovery of Costa Rica: exceptional biodiversity and heavenly beaches

Located in Central America, Costa Rica is a small country that has a lot to offer. Its unparalleled natural wealth and dream beaches make it an ideal destination for a getaway in the heart of nature.

THE Costa Rica is recognized for its exceptional biodiversity. Indeed, it is home to more than 5% of the world’s biodiversity, a real boon for nature lovers. National parks, such as Tortuguero National Park or Corcovado National Park, will allow you to observe this incredibly diverse flora and fauna.

Costa Rica is also renowned for its heavenly beaches. Whether you like relaxing or surfing, the beaches of Santa Teresa, Tamarindo or Manuel Antonio will not fail to seduce you.

Uruguay: a little-known pearl of South America

Uruguay is a small country in Latin America often overshadowed by its larger neighbors, Argentina and Brazil. However, this country has a lot to offer and deserves to be discovered.

The capital, Montevideo, is a dynamic and cosmopolitan city, where Uruguayan culture is alive and well. History buffs can visit the old town, while nature lovers can stroll along the Rambla, a seaside promenade of almost 22 km.

Uruguay’s charm also lies in its picturesque small towns, such as Colonia del Sacramento, a colonial jewel listed as a UNESCO World Heritage Site, or Punta del Este, the country’s most glamorous seaside resort.
